Mangaluru: Empty Chairs in Town Hall Welcome Weightlifters for DK-level Competition

Spread the love

Mangaluru: The district-level Men and Women Weightlifting competition was held at the Town Hall here on January 27.

The programme began with an invocation. Secretary DK District Weight Lifting Association Pusparaj Hegde welcomed the gathering. Founder member of DK District Weightlifting Association N Shenoy inaugurated the programme by lighting the traditional lamp along with other dignitaries.

Addressing the gathering N Shenoy said, “Because of the interest shown by the DC, we have organized the weight lifting competition in Town hall as part of the Karavali Utsav but the attendance is very poor. From 1965 I have been sponsoring the event, earlier people used to come paying for the ticket. From 1970 to 1975 we were organizing such events charging Rs 1 or 2 as entry fees and were managing the expenses. There was large attendance for the event but now it is very sad to see the empty chairs. I don’t know why people have lost interest to watch weight lifting, the interest which was there 50 years ago to watch such sport is not there”.

He further said, “It is very sad to see empty chairs, today’s youth are not attracted towards weightlifting. Earlier people used to flock for such events, they used to pay Rs 1 or Rs 2 to watch to competition. But now because of the modern gadgets people keep themselves busy. They do not get time to exercise or involve in sports. Due to Television and mobile phones people do not get time to go to the fitness centres. The semester system has also affected today’s youth. When we started the association we used to bring awareness among the people by giving a three hour demonstration about weight lifting. Because of our efforts today there are a number of weightlifting institutions in Puttur, Shirva, Sullia, Karkal and Kundapur. In Karnataka, Dakshina Kannada has the highest Weightlifting and Fitness Centres, under my leadership without expecting any grant from the government I was organizing the events and encouraging the weightlifters. The present weightlifters are not getting much encouragement to exhibit their talents. Weightlifters should be encouraged so that they can bring laurels in the national and international level”

He further said that the Deputy commissioner had requested to hold the weightlifting competition at the Town Hall but the audience is very few. We hope in the coming days people will show interest to watch the weightlifting competitions and support the contestants.

The district minister in-charge who was the chief guest for the programme due to unavoidable circumstances was not able to attend.

President DK District Weight Lifting Association Kamalaksha Amin and Saraswathi Putran were also present. Shanthraj Kambli delivered the vote of thanks.
